Утверждение заказа

Эта процедура проводит следующие проверки заказа на продажу:

  • Проверка кредитного лимита.
  • Наличие остатков на складе.
  • Минимальное значение для выставления счета-фактуры

Заказы, готовые к утверждению, – это заказы со статусом Ожид. заказ, обозначенные зеленым цветом. Система проверяет кредитный лимит клиента, указанный в его основной записи.

Данная информация запускает следующие процессы.

  • Если заказ не утвержден по причине превышения кредитного лимита, система блокирует его и не оценивает запасы, не указывая количества. Количества указываются только тогда, когда активен параметр MV_RESEST.
  • Если параметр MV_BLOQUEI активен, для всех заказов проводится проверка кредитного лимита. Таким образом, если указано значение F, проверка кредитного лимита не проводится, независимо от параметров клиента. Однако, если нет доступных запасов, этот заказ будет утвержден по кредиту, но заблокирован по запасам.
  • Если заказ прошел проверку кредитного лимита, но запасов недостаточно, система заблокирует его по запасам.
  • Точно так же, если заказ одобрен по кредиту и запасу, он будет утвержден для создания последующего документа.
Совет: В случае ограничения по запасам или кредиту утверждение можно произвести по частям, используя следующие процедуры:

Предусмотрено два способа утверждения заказа:

  • Вручную

    Отображает исходные данные заказа и позволяет пользователю определить количество для выставления создания последующего документа, то есть одобренное количество, которое может быть равно исходному количеству или его части. Заказы утверждаются один за другим в ручном режиме.

  • Автоматически

    Утверждается группа заказов в соответствии с указанными параметрами, начиная с проверки кредитного лимита, затем по запасам МТР на складе и дате доставки позиции заказа.

Важно: Просмотреть причину блокировки по правилу можно в меню Другие действия, пункт Правило блокировки. Для этого необходимо задать для параметра MV_VEBLQRG значение .T..

Задействованные параметры

Система запускает несколько проверок при утверждении заказа, учитывая следующие параметры:

  • MV_BLOQUEI ─ Если значение равно .T., система отправляет все выпуски заказов на утверждение кредита. Если значение равно .F., блокировки по кредиту не происходит.

  • MV_GRVBLQ2 ─ Если параметр активен (значение .T.), производится блокировка по выпущенному количеству при недостаточных запасах. При наличии достаточных запасов производится автоматический выпуск по количеству.

    Таким образом, если на складе имеется 100 частей продукта, а пользователь выпускает 180 частей заказа на продажу, он создает 2 регистрации в файле выпущенных позиций (SC9), первый с выпуском 100 частей, а второй – с выпуском 80 частей, заблокированных по запасам.

    Чтобы проверить данный процесс, необходимо нажать клавишу <F12> и выбрать Да при выпуске заказа в ответ на вопрос Выпустить только по запасам?

  • MV_LIBNODP ─ Параметр определяет, следует ли оценивать кредит по заказу, который не предусматривает создание торгового векселя, например подарки, пожертвования и т. д., в соответствии с определением типа поступлений и вывоза (TES).

  • MV_GERABLQ ─ Если значение = N, оценка баланса по адресу выполняется при выпуске заказа. Таким образом, следует уменьшить количество в заказе, если баланса недостаточно (используя поле Выпущенное количество). Если значение = S, система оценивает баланс по адресу при выпуске по запасам и выпускает заказ, если по указанным адресам был обнаружен достаточный баланс.

  • MV_CREDCL0I ─ Используется при автоматическом выпуске по кредиту и определяет контроль кредита по складу или клиенту.

  • MV_MCUSTO ─ Указывает валюту, используемую для проверки кредитного лимита клиента (размещен в файле клиента)

  • MV_RESEST ─ Используется в ситуациях отказа по кредиту, поэтому суммы будут отображаться, несмотря на блокировку по кредиту.

  • MV_LIMINCR ─ Определяет минимальное значение для оценки кредитного лимита в текущей валюте.

  • MV_TIPRES ─ Указывает, должна ли система блокировать создание резерва при недостаточном количестве в запасах.

  • MV_RASTRO ─ Отслеживает продукт с момента его получения от поставщика до производства, упаковки и отправки указанному клиенту. При выпуске продукта выполняются проверки согласованности по частям, то есть оценивается баланс партии продукта и указывается оплаченное количество в файле баланса по партиям.

  • MV_AVALEST ─ Определяет, следует ли при выпуске кредита вручную учитывать оплаченное количество (1), количество в запасах (2) или (3) блокировать по запасам.